Abstract
The utility model is related to a kind of smoke deflector and application has the range hood of the smoke deflector, including smoke deflector body, also include the axial flow blower on rear side of smoke deflector body, the axial flow blower has air inlet and air outlet, for the air inlet formed with air intake space close to the trailing flank of smoke deflector body arrangement and between the trailing flank of smoke deflector body, the air outlet is located at axial flow blower rear portion and positioned opposite with air inlet.The utility model is provided with axial flow blower in the rear side of smoke deflector body, during use when oil smoke concentration is higher, open axial flow blower, quickly substantial amounts of oil smoke can be pushed into air channel from the air intake space between smoke deflector body and axial flow blower, prevent oil smoke from causing to escape not in time due to adsorbing, because axial flow blower improves the flow field above smoke deflector body, add the negative pressure of smoke deflector body perimeter, oil smoke infiltration rate can be effectively improved, being escaped from smoke deflector body perimeter for oil smoke is further prevented, improves oil smoke assimilation effect.

Embodiment
The utility model is described in further detail below in conjunction with accompanying drawing embodiment.
As shown in Figure 1, 2, the smoke deflector of the present embodiment includes smoke deflector body 1 and axial flow blower 2, and axial flow blower 2 is located at
The rear side of smoke deflector body 1, axial flow blower 2 have air inlet 21 and air outlet 22, and air inlet 21 is after smoke deflector body 1
Side arrangement, it is located at axle stream formed with air intake space 10, air outlet 22 between the air inlet 21 and the trailing flank of smoke deflector body 1
The rear portion of blower fan 2 is simultaneously positioned opposite with air inlet 21.
In the present embodiment, axial flow blower 2 can be rotatably arranged on smoke deflector body 1, be additionally provided with smoke deflector body 1
The drive mechanism 3 that axial flow blower 2 can be driven to rotate.Specifically, axial flow blower 2 includes casing 23, motor 24 and impeller 25, casing
23 are configured to cylindrical shape, and the front port of casing 23 is air inlet 21, and the rear port of casing 23 is air outlet 22.Set in casing 23
There is motor rack 231, motor 24 is on the motor rack 24 and output shaft 241 can rotationally pass through motor rack 231 to air outlet 22
Direction extends, and output shaft 241 and casing 23 are coaxially arranged, and impeller 25 is connected with the output shaft 241 of motor 24 and is located at
The front side of air port 22.By support bar 5 on smoke deflector body 1, the both sides of casing 23 are set the casing 23 of axial flow blower 2 respectively
There is a support bar 5, the first end of support bar 5 is rotatablely connected with the lateral surface of casing 23, the second end and the smoke deflector sheet of support bar 5
The trailing flank of body 1 is connected.
The edge of air inlet 21 of axial flow blower 2 extends forward formed with hemispheric air intake surface 26, is opened on the air intake surface 26
There is the opening 261 that supplied gas flows through, set the air intake surface 26 to draw the region of air-flow to axial flow blower 2 and carry out a definite limitation,
Reach more excellent negative pressure increase effect.The drive mechanism 3 of the present embodiment is a motor, is connected in the output end 31 of the motor with teeth
Wheel 311, it is corresponding, the rack being driven so that axial flow blower 2 rotates that can be meshed with the gear 311 is provided with air intake surface 26
262, in order to adjust the rotational angle of axial flow blower 2 as needed.
As shown in figure 3, include main air blower, exhaust fume collecting hood 4 using the range hood for having above-mentioned smoke deflector in the present embodiment and lead
Cigarette plate, exhaust fume collecting hood 4 have the first air inlet 41 from bottom to top, and smoke deflector body 1 is under the first air inlet 41 of exhaust fume collecting hood 4
Oil smoke passage 42 that is square, passing through between the air inlet 41 of smoke deflector body 1 and first formed with supply stream, axial flow blower 2, which is located at, leads
Between cigarette plate body 1 and the first air inlet 41.The axial flow blower 2 of the present embodiment is arranged and gone out close to the edge of the first air inlet 41
Air port 22 can be to the angle [alpha] of 0~80 degree of 41 place Plane Rotation of the first air inlet.
Using the range hood with the present embodiment smoke deflector, under common cooking status, only axial flow blower 2 can be beaten
Open, make the periphery negative pressure increase of smoke deflector body 1 using axial flow blower 2, so as to which oil smoke quickly be sucked;When oil smoke yield is very big
When, the rotational angle of axial flow blower 2 is can adjust, makes the air outlet 22 of axial flow blower 2 towards the first air inlet of range hood 41
Middle part, it can not only so make the periphery negative pressure increase of smoke deflector body 1, can also be on the periphery of smoke deflector body 1 to flowing into fume-exhausting
The oil smoke of machine produces ejector action, further speeds up oil smoke infiltration rate, improves oil smoke assimilation effect.
